I have been driving my bike for about a year now (Voilamart 1000W with a 48V battery and a smart BMS with bluetooth) and it is running without problems but the controller the kit came with is really not the best. It has some weird behavior at certain speeds/loads and it is overall 'not very smart'
I bought a KT controller with bluetooth (kt48zwsrktb-sjt02lb) but I can't get the motor to run properly.
The motor turns but there are clicking noises. The noises are so loud that I think it's too big of an issue so I didn't even try to drive it like this.
An interesting fact is, that there are no noises if I lift the wheel up from the ground and accelerate. So the noise only occurs under load.
I thought that it could be a hallsensor order problem so I switched the blue and the green wire but then the motor doesn't even turn so I thought that the problem couldn't be in that area.
Oh, and it still runs fine when I switch back to the old controller so the motor isn't damaged or anything.
